Who we are

Cityblock Health is a new type of healthcare company, operating out of Brooklyn and backed by Alphabet’s Sidewalk Labs, along with some of the top healthcare investors in the country.

Our mission is to radically improve the health of urban communities, one block at a time. Importantly, our solutions are designed specifically for Medicaid and lower-income Medicare beneficiaries, and we bring the capability to deliver care in the home and neighborhood with our field-based teams.

In close collaboration with community-based organizations and leading commercial partners, we are reorganizing the health system to focus on what matters to our members. We deliver personalized primary care, behavioral health, and social services through a network of neighborhood hubs with deep community-based partnerships and world-class technology.

We partner with payers and at-risk providers, accepting capitated financial risk to care for their most vulnerable, high and rising risk members. Additionally, we invest in strategic partnerships with community-based and social services organizations, in some instances bringing them into the value equation through sub-capitation and performance-based compensation.

Over the next year we’ll grow quickly, including entering new markets, each with their own commercial relationships and field-based teams. This role will be a key contributor to the success of our business.

The role

In this role, you’ll work cross-functionally with Data, Engineering, and Product teams to develop early prototype-stage data products. You’ll work analytically to distill a mix of ideas where our data can deliver value. Via Python, Pandas, SQL and other tools you’ll write data pipelines and develop beta products to test those hypotheses.

You will:

  • Demonstrate strong leadership skills by solving difficult problems, leading by example, and helping to mentor and develop other members on the team
  • Rapidly iterate on data products early in development with Data Science and Analytics team members
  • Work through complex data pipelines using SQL and other data processing tools to deliver data products to end users
  • Develop knowledge of healthcare industry trends and data
  • Work with our Data Science & Analytics team to build scalable frameworks and development workflows
  • Build the technical solutions to develop an analytics platform to deliver insights from a diverse set of data sources including claims, EHRs, Cityblock internal and external data sets

You’d be a good fit if:

  • A strong coder and fluent with processing and querying large amounts of data.
  • You have a Bachelor's degree in a technical subject, or equivalent experience (bonus points if you have an advanced degree)
  • You are an effective communicator who can break down a complex data analysis and tell a compelling story to stakeholders ranging from clinical staff to engineers to sales
  • You are versatile and can easily pick up new programming languages
  • You have the technical skill to query databases, and have strong intuition for how to model and clean data
  • You have worked in a collaborative development environment using git, Python Notebooks, Python, R and RStudio-Server, SQL
  • You have experience working with 3rd party software and libraries, including open source
  • You have experience deploying and running software using cloud-native technologies in AWS and/or GCP.
